Princess Irene has been interviewed by the programme 'Het Gesprek', the programme will be aired tonight on this hannel. She urges cooperations to put the money where their mouth is and to invest in 'green' stuff.

She says she was happy with the CEO's that signed a petition last year for the use of green energy and things, but she emphasized that they were doing so on a personal basis, and not as a CEO, so the investments from companies are staying behind.

From the website 'www.duurzaam-ondernemen.nl' it was said that the Princess is referred to as HRH Princess Irene of The Netherlands again. She says that she had come to realise that that is also a part of who she is and that such a name might help her in promote her nature college. SHe said that when she decided to go her own way through life, she needed to get away from her title.

princess Irene has been interviewed by Belgian royalty monthly 'Royals'. She says she thinks it is important to bring chilren into touch with nature. That is why she started the website NATUUR - WIJS , where she tries to get children outside with their schoolclass.

The magazine also has an article on 'Bergplaas', the estate of the princess in South Africa where she gives course about nature, sustainability etc.

On June 10th an interview by Twan Huys for NOVA college tour will be broadcasted, In the programme princess Irene tells how her ex brother-in-law, prince Sixtus of Bourbon-Parma, shot (!) at the princess and her husband Carlos-Hugo in Spain, killing two people,. The princess and her ex husband were able to hide in the bushes. This happened in 1975.

The family is somewhat strange indeed. When Irene & Carlos-Hugo were just engaged, Queen Juliana, prince Bernhard and princess Beatrix went on a state visit to Mexico. In their absense the Bourbon-Parma's stayed at Soestdijk palace and tried to take over control off it. In the end princess Margriet/ the palace staff almost called the police to get them out.
